This was during Byzantine–Sasanian War of 602–628. Shortly after this, the military governor of occupied Egypt, Shahrbaraz, would mutiny against the emperor of Persia.

This would lead to a domino effect that ended the war with the borders being pushed back to the situation before the war. Khosrow II would be overthrown in 628 AD and as a result into a civil war. Shahrbaraz himself would become emperor for two months in 630 AD before being assassinated.

The devastation suffered by both Rome and Persia was the perfect opportunity for the then newly created Rashidun Caliphate to expand and fully conquer the empire. The Sasanian Empire would finally fall in 651 AD with the death of Yazdegerd III.
